LSU sophomore centerfielder Derek Curiel has been included on the Watch List for the 2026 Bobby Bragan National Collegiate Slugger Award. The award winner will be announced in June and recognized at a gala event later in the year in Fort Worth, Texas.
Curiel is following in the footsteps of LSU outfielder Dylan Crews, who received the Bragan Award in 2023. The award was first introduced in 2017 and recognizes players based on their performance at bat, academic achievements, and personal integrity.
Curiel comes from West Covina, California. He was named the 2025 National Freshman of the Year by D1Baseball.com after contributing to LSU’s NCAA National Championship win during his first season. In 2025, he also earned Second-Team All-America honors, was selected for First-Team Freshman All-America, Second-Team All-SEC, and made the First-Year SEC Academic Honor Roll. Curiel led his team with a .345 batting average, recording 20 doubles, two triples, seven home runs, 55 RBIs, and scoring 67 runs.
